Synopsis
Written by a scholar in the field, this book gives an introduction to physical oceanography and covers fundamental topics of interest to biologists, chemists, geologists, and physical oceanographers. It is suitable for one-semester, junior/graduate-level courses in Physical Oceanography offered in Oceanography, or Civil Engineering departments.
